One of Tally's strongest attributes is her desire and enthusiasm for work of any kind. She easily passed her Working Certificate Test. She got her Junior Hunter title in three straight tries (albeit with 3 years inbetween!). We hunt waterfowl with Tally and she's proven herself to be a steady and skillful hunting retriever in the field. She never gives up looking for a fallen bird, even in difficult situations.

Tally loves obedience work and she has completed her CDX title (companion dog excellent). She won "High in Class" all three times on her way to her title and a High in Trial at the Canadian Specialty. She was the #5 flat-coated retriever in obedience in 2005. When she's "hot", she is a very accurate and stylish dog in obedience.

Tally also races on the Due South scent hurdle team. She has finished her SHDX (scent hurdle dog excellent).
